Something our peers rarely mention

Stock trading itself generates no promotion fee

The affiliate share comes from spot, margin and futures trading fees. Stock trading runs on zero commission plus a platform fee and is outside that pool, and the referral fee discount does not apply to it either.

Put plainly: we earn nothing from you buying stocks. We earn from what you subsequently do on the spot side — buying USDC being the obvious example. Knowing that is how you correctly judge where our incentives point.
